Optimization & research ops
Designing scalable metadata schemas for experiment results to enable rich querying and meta-analysis across projects.
Designing scalable metadata schemas for experiment results opens pathways to efficient querying, cross-project comparability, and deeper meta-analysis, transforming how experiments inform strategy, learning, and continuous improvement across teams and environments.
X Linkedin Facebook Reddit Email Bluesky
Published by Robert Harris
August 08, 2025 - 3 min Read
In modern research and analytics environments, metadata is not a passive companion to data—it is the structural backbone that determines how information travels, connects, and reveals insights. A scalable metadata schema begins with a clear model of entities: experiments, runs, parameters, metrics, observers, and contexts. Designers must anticipate how these elements will evolve as projects scale and how relationships among them will be navigated by analysts, engineers, and automated systems. The initial design should emphasize extensibility without sacrificing clarity, balancing a stable core with pluggable extensions for domain-specific needs. By laying this groundwork, teams avoid entanglements that hinder querying and slow down discovery during growth phases and cross-project analyses.
A successful schema aligns with organizational goals for data governance, accessibility, and reuse. It specifies naming conventions, data types, and constraints to ensure consistent interpretation across teams. Importantly, it also documents provenance and lineage so users can trace results back to experimental decisions, measurement methods, and data transformations. This transparency enables auditors and collaborators to assess reliability, replicate studies, and compare outcomes with confidence. A well-thought-out design standardizes identifiers and versioning practices, making it possible to merge results from different periods or projects without creating conflicting records or ambiguous references.
Standards and governance ensure consistency across projects and domains.
Early collaboration among data engineers, scientists, and product stakeholders yields a schema that serves multiple needs. By engaging representatives from analytics, software engineering, and governance, teams can articulate use cases that inform the core model while remaining adaptable. This process helps identify essential entities, relationships, and constraints before the schema becomes a brittle, paper-thin abstraction. Documenting these discussions results in a living specification that evolves with use cases, ensuring practitioners understand the rationale behind conventions and can extend the model without breaking existing queries or dashboards.
ADVERTISEMENT
ADVERTISEMENT
As schemas mature, attention should shift toward performance, scalability, and usability. Indexing strategies, partitioning, and caching choices influence query latency and system reliability. Metadata should be enriched with lightweight computed fields when appropriate to accelerate common analyses, but without compromising the integrity of the primary data. A practical approach is to separate stable, versioned metadata from fast-changing operational annotations, enabling historical queries while still supporting real-time decision-making. Clear governance around who can update which fields minimizes drift and keeps the schema coherent across teams.
Interoperability and lineage are essential for credible cross-project insights.
Consistency emerges from formal standards that define field names, allowed values, and validation rules. A central vocabulary—often expressed as a controlled ontology or taxonomies—reduces ambiguity when multiple teams contribute data. Validation pipelines enforce schema conformance at ingestion, preventing silently corrupted or misinterpreted entries from propagating. Metadata policies specify retention, archival, and deprecation schedules so researchers understand how long information remains authoritative and when to transition to newer conventions. Public documentation, example queries, and test datasets support onboarding and ongoing education, increasing the likelihood that the entire organization adheres to a shared framework.
ADVERTISEMENT
ADVERTISEMENT
To enable cross-project meta-analysis, schemas must accommodate harmonization across domains. This entails mapping local fields to a canonical set, providing translation rules, and maintaining traceability for any transformation. When differences arise—due to platform constraints or legacy systems—explicit bridging logic preserves lineage and enables meaningful comparisons. A harmonized model also supports meta-queries that aggregate results by parameter families, measurement techniques, or experimental contexts. By designing for interoperability from the outset, teams unlock the capability to ask large, system-wide questions without rebuilding pipelines for each new project.
Efficient querying depends on thoughtful indexing and data layout.
Lineage information records each step from raw data to final results, including data sources, cleaning procedures, and analytical methods. This transparency allows researchers to reproduce experiments, evaluate the impact of each processing stage, and identify potential biases. A robust lineage schema links data to its origin and to the exact version of code used in analysis, ensuring that results remain reproducible as technologies evolve. Additionally, lineage data supports auditability, compliance, and trust in decision-making, particularly when results inform policy, product development, or scientific reporting.
Beyond lineage, metadata should capture context-rich descriptions that illuminate why experiments were run and what hypotheses guided decisions. Contextual fields may include project goals, stakeholder inquiries, and environmental conditions that influence outcomes. Such richness enhances interpretability during later analyses, enabling teams to retrieve not just what happened, but why it happened. Thoughtful context enables cross-disciplinary collaboration, as scholars from different backgrounds can align on assumptions and interpret results within a shared narrative. Carefully designed context fields empower more nuanced meta-analyses and robust storytelling with data.
ADVERTISEMENT
ADVERTISEMENT
Practical adoption strategies promote sustainability and growth.
Query performance is a practical constraint that often governs whether a metadata system is adopted broadly. Strategically chosen indexes on frequently filtered fields—such as experiment date, parameter sets, and key metrics—drastically reduce response times. Partitioning by project or time window helps maintain manageable data slices and minimizes cross-tenant contention in multi-project environments. A denormalized layer for commonly joined attributes can speed up dashboards and exploratory analysis while keeping the canonical source clean. However, architects must balance denormalization against maintenance complexity, ensuring updates propagate correctly and do not introduce inconsistencies.
A robust metadata framework also benefits from automated metadata capture wherever possible. Instrumenting data pipelines to record changes, versions, and quality checks reduces manual annotation burden and improves accuracy. Tools that infer context from execution environments, runtimes, and configuration parameters can populate metadata fields without human error. Automated capture supports real-time analytics and accelerates onboarding by providing a consistent, up-to-date picture of the experimental landscape. When combined with governance controls, automation delivers reliable, scalable metadata that remains trustworthy at scale.
Adoption hinges on practical tooling, training, and incentives aligned with organizational workflows. Providing intuitive interfaces for metadata entry, consistent templates, and real-time validation helps reduce friction and encourage correct usage. Integrating metadata management with existing analytics platforms ensures researchers do not need to learn a new system to access insights. Regular reviews of schemas, dashboards, and queries keep the model aligned with evolving needs, technologies, and business goals. Encouraging champions across teams can foster a culture of disciplined data practices and sustained engagement with the metadata framework.
Finally, design for evolution by embracing modularity and versioning. Treat the schema as a product, with clear release cycles, deprecation plans, and migration paths. Versioning facilitates safe refactoring and cross-project compatibility, while modular components enable teams to adopt only what is necessary for their domain. By prioritizing observability, governance, and user-centric design, organizations build metadata schemas that endure beyond individual projects, enabling comprehensive analyses, reproducible research, and informed decision-making across the enterprise.
Related Articles
Optimization & research ops
When researchers and practitioners craft evaluation frameworks for models guiding serious human outcomes, they must embed reproducibility, transparency, and rigorous accountability from the start, ensuring that decisions are defendable, auditable, and verifiable across diverse contexts.
July 16, 2025
Optimization & research ops
This guide outlines a structured approach to instituting rigorous preregistration, transparent analysis planning, and governance mechanisms that safeguard research integrity while enabling scalable, dependable scientific progress.
July 25, 2025
Optimization & research ops
Designing robust labeling pipelines requires disciplined noise handling, rigorous quality controls, and feedback loops that steadily reduce annotation inconsistencies while preserving data utility for model training.
July 31, 2025
Optimization & research ops
This evergreen guide explains building robust, repeatable pipelines that automatically collect model failure cases, organize them systematically, and propose concrete remediation strategies for engineers to apply across projects and teams.
August 07, 2025
Optimization & research ops
A practical guide to designing cross-validation strategies that yield consistent, robust model rankings despite data noise, emphasizing reproducibility, stability, and thoughtful evaluation across diverse scenarios.
July 16, 2025
Optimization & research ops
This evergreen guide outlines robust evaluation strategies to assess how uncertainty estimates reflect real-world variability across diverse populations, highlighting practical metrics, data considerations, and methodological cautions for practitioners.
July 29, 2025
Optimization & research ops
Targeted data augmentation for underrepresented groups enhances model fairness and accuracy while actively guarding against overfitting, enabling more robust real world deployment across diverse datasets.
August 09, 2025
Optimization & research ops
Effective templates for documenting assumptions, constraints, and environmental factors help researchers reproduce results, compare studies, and trust conclusions by revealing hidden premises and operational conditions that influence outcomes.
July 31, 2025
Optimization & research ops
This evergreen guide explores practical frameworks, principled methodologies, and reproducible practices for integrating human preferences into AI model training through preference learning, outlining steps, pitfalls, and scalable strategies.
July 19, 2025
Optimization & research ops
This evergreen guide outlines principled methods to blend domain insights with automated search, enabling faster convergence in complex models while preserving robustness, interpretability, and practical scalability across varied tasks and datasets.
July 19, 2025
Optimization & research ops
A comprehensive guide to building an end-to-end system that automatically ties each experiment run to its exact code version, data state, and environment configuration, ensuring durable provenance for scientific rigor.
August 11, 2025
Optimization & research ops
A practical guide to implementing consistent evaluation practices that quantify how sensor noise and hardware fluctuations influence model outputs, enabling reproducible benchmarks, transparent reporting, and scalable testing across diverse deployment scenarios.
July 16, 2025